WebOpen water. Never underestimate the power of current. Swimmers or waders can be swept away in an instant, particularly if non-swimmers or weak swimmers get caught by current in rivers or out of their depth in abrupt drop-offs. Be cautious about swimming in currents, and know what to do if caught in a current. Health & Safety Tips – Summer ... Web1 de mar. de 2015 · STA are currently in the process for launching a new Open Water Safety Course. The STA Level 2 Award in Open Water Safety qualification aims to train personnel to act as safety cover in an open water environment for competent swimmers on beaches of low risk and where normal water conditions are not particularly dangerous.
